Dry bulk sector is very volatile now, and swings up and down like that have been normal this year. If your broker was keen on shipping, he should have had you buy into the shipping ETF SEA on dips with the goal of building a position into a global recovery later. Then you could have bought some out-of-the-money puts in Diana Shipping and/or Dryships as protection from some massive dive in SEA.
